## Release step 6: Per-tenant rate quotas

Before promoting the Quotamark build, confirm the quota table migration has run in every region. Each tenant's ceiling is read from the `tenant_limits` store at boot, so stale values will persist until restart. If a tenant exceeds the new ceiling during rollout, the gateway sheds requests rather than queuing them — this is expected. Once quotas verify clean, sign the release manifest with the key below.

deploy key for kagup-bawig: bky9_ZMq28eTw9

# Build Provenance: Incremental Rebuilds on Mosswire

Quick primer: Mosswire only rebuilds pages whose content hash changed, so "why didn't my page update?" usually means the source hash matched. Every incremental run writes a provenance record — which inputs, which template version, which cache entries it reused. If output looks stale, don't nuke the cache first; check the provenance log. Each record is keyed by the token that appears below.

build token for fafof-tageg: htk21_f30a3062ec5a0972b3bbf

Handover note — static-analysis baseline (Fernwald CI)

For the weekly sync: the baseline file was regenerated after the module split, reducing suppressed warnings from 312 to 198. Each removal was individually verified against the tracker. The remaining entries are annotated with expiry dates; none should persist past next quarter. Ongoing stewardship of the baseline now belongs to the person below.

account owner for bahif-yageg: Eliath Ulair Quenvan Kasok